2015 Dallas CASA Classic Golf Tournament Contributes $1.5 Million to Help Abused Children in Dallas

Pioneer Natural Resources, Goldman Sachs and AT&T joined forces Monday, April 20, 2015, to host the Dallas CASA Classic. This annual invitational golf tournament benefits Dallas CASA (Court Appointed Special Advocates), which provides advocates in court for abused children. The three hosts presented a check to Dallas CASA for $1.5 million.

The Dallas CASA Classic was held at the Tournament Players Course and Cottonwood Valley Course at the Four Seasons Resort and Club in Las Colinas and at the Masters and Championship Courses at Brookhaven Country Club in Dallas.

About CASA

All children have the right to be safe. In 2014, almost 4,400 abused and neglected children were in the protective care of the courts because it wasn’t safe for them at home. Sadly, nearly half of these children did not have a CASA volunteer advocate to speak for them. CASA volunteers gather information to help judges decide where the children can safely and permanently live. A CASA volunteer can make an immediate and critical difference in the life of an abused child.By 2019, Dallas CASA hopes to become the largest CASA program in the country to serve all abused children in protective care.
